17 Chapel Lane is a three-bedroom detached house in Broughton, Brigg, Brigg (DN20 0HP). It has a recorded floor area of 124 m² (around 1335 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(October 2016) shows a D (score 66),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 78). Other recorded features include a conservatory.

Last sold in October 2017, so it's been off the market for around 9 years. Across 2002–2017, sale prices on this property compounded at 7.1%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£314,000 is 25.6% above the 2017 sale price.
